I just assembled this list of braking times from 200 km/h recorded by Sport Auto:

The figures you see below are in seconds.

*It should be noted though, just because an RS4 has the same figure as a Koenigsegg CCR doesn't mean the RS4 has brakes that are equally as effective. The best way to look at these figures are like quarter mile times, vehicles can have the same quarter mile time but one of the vehicles can have a high recorded speed (or in braking, a lower number).

It’s the same for these figures, for example:

Porsche 996 GT3 RS: 4.7 seconds
Pagani Zonda C12S 7.3: 4.7 seconds

However: When you get the figures in metres..

Porsche 996 GT3 RS: 132.5 metres
Pagani Zonda C12S 7.3: 129.7 metres
